So I wanted to check my eligibility to work in canada, and the Canadian government have a questionnaire you can fill in to check if you are:

http://www.cic.gc.ca/ctc-vac/cometocanada.asp

I did this it say that I am eligible under the IEC, then gave a checklist of the documents I require:

- IEC Conditional Acceptance Letter
- IMM1295 Application
- Additional Family Information IMM5645
- CV/Resume
- Passport or travel document
- Digital Photo
- Police Certificate

So if you are from the UK like me and waiting for IEC to open, I would be fairly sure the above documents are the ones you will need to complete/obtain.

Originally Posted by Clare88
Get guys.
So another question... My passport expires June 2014 do you think it'll be fine to apply with it and then renew it either before I go or while I'm there? I've already got my police cert under that passport number and plan to enter Canada to be with my husband in march even though its likely the visas if even released are processed in time, so it will likely as a visitor then drive to the boarder once I hopefully get my LOI. Do you guys think the passport will be okay? It's still got a year and 4 months on it
Renew it before you go. If you arrive with a passport that will expire before the work permit length you are requesting then the work permit will only be issued for that period of time the passport is valid for.
